Tried, tested, and true—the US Vietnam Type 3 OG107 Combat Fatigue Utility Shirt stands as a cornerstone of military workwear. Issued from 1964 to 1989 and worn by American troops throughout the Vietnam War, this iconic shirt combines rugged durability with clean, functional styling. Key Features
Durable cotton blend twill construction for toughness and comfort.
Two buttoned chest pockets with flaps for secure storage.
Full button-up front with reinforced placket.
Adjustable button cuffs for a tailored fit at the wrist.
